Contents
Approaching the Fourth Amendment -- Historical overview of search and seizure practices -- The right to be "secure" -- Objects protected by the amendment: people, persons, houses, papers, and effects -- "Seizure": when does a seizure occur? -- Arrests, stops, and other seizures of persons -- Defining "search" -- Search incident to arrest -- Protective weapon searches [frisks] and sweeps -- Other categories of searches -- The reasonableness of a search or seizure -- Warrant issuance, review, and execution -- The exclusionary rule and other remedies.
